Ledger Live USB Update Error Fixing Guide


Fixing Ledger Live USB Update Errors Step by Step Troubleshooting Guide

If you’re facing USB update errors while using Ledger Live, try switching the USB port or cable. Sometimes a simple hardware change resolves connection problems. Connect the device directly to a USB port on your computer instead of through a hub. This can improve communication between your Ledger and the software.

Check for proper driver installation on your operating system. Outdated drivers may lead to connectivity issues. Visit your computer manufacturer’s website to download the latest USB drivers. After updating, restart your computer and attempt the update process again.

If the error persists, consider reinstalling Ledger Live. Download the latest version from the official Ledger website and install it. This ensures that any corrupted files in the current installation are replaced, which might be causing the update error.

Lastly, ensure that your Ledger device is not in use by other applications. Close any other programs that might be accessing the Ledger device. With these steps, you should be able to tackle and resolve USB update errors efficiently.

Identifying Common USB Update Errors in Ledger Live

To resolve USB update issues in Ledger Live, start by checking your connection. A loose or damaged USB cable can cause interruptions during the update process. Swap out the cable and try another USB port to rule out hardware-related issues.

Next, assess your system’s compatibility. Ensure that your operating system supports Ledger Live and has the latest updates installed. Check for software conflicts that might interfere with Ledger Live’s functionality, such as antivirus programs or firewalls that may block USB connections.

Lastly, pay attention to error messages. Common codes or notifications can provide insight into the problem. An error code may indicate that the firmware version on your Ledger device is outdated or incompatible. Look up the specific error message in the Ledger support documentation for tailored troubleshooting steps.

Checking USB Connection and Device Recognition

Ensure a stable USB connection between your Ledger device and your computer. Disconnect and reconnect the USB cable, checking both ends–one at the device and the other at the USB port of your computer. If nothing happens, try using a different USB cable or port to eliminate potential issues with the hardware.

Verify whether your computer recognizes the device. Open your file manager or device manager to see if the Ledger appears in the list of connected devices. If it doesn’t show up, that points to a possible connectivity issue which needs addressing first.

Consider testing the connection on another computer if the device remains unrecognized. This approach helps determine if the issue is rooted in the device or the original computer. You might discover that the device works perfectly elsewhere.

Pay attention to the USB port type. If you’re using a USB-C to USB-A adapter, ensure it’s functioning properly. Faulty adapters can prevent your Ledger from being detected. Using a direct connection is preferable whenever possible.

It’s wise to check for software updates. Using the latest version of Ledger Live can enhance compatibility with your device.   • Disconnect your device and reconnect it.
  • Try different USB cables or ports.
  • Test on another computer if necessary.
  • Ensure your adapter, if used, works correctly.
  • Check for Ledger Live updates.

If the device is still not recognized, reboot your computer and try pairing it again. Sometimes a simple reboot can clear minor glitches, restoring the connection swiftly. Ensure your computer is fully operational and free from potential restrictions set up by third-party software.

Updating Ledger Live Software to the Latest Version

Regularly check for updates in your Ledger Live application to maintain smooth operation. Open Ledger Live and navigate to the settings menu, then select the “About” section. Here, you will see if an update is available. Click on the update button, and Ledger Live will automatically download and install the latest version. Ensure that your device remains connected during this process to prevent any disruptions.

If you encounter issues during the update, try restarting your computer and running Ledger Live again. Sometimes, antivirus software can interfere with the update process; consider temporarily disabling it. For a more stable experience, download Ledger Live directly from the official website instead of third-party platforms. Keeping the software up-to-date enhances performance and security against potential threats.

Using Alternative USB Ports and Cables for Connectivity

Try connecting your Ledger device using different USB ports on your computer. Sometimes, specific ports may have problems or insufficient power. Ports on the back of a desktop computer often provide more stable connections than front ports. If possible, connect directly to the motherboard rather than using hubs.

Using a different USB cable can also help resolve connectivity issues. Ensure that the cable you choose supports data transfer and is not only a charging cable. Look for cables that are not excessively worn or damaged, as they can cause interruptions during the update process.

USB Port Type Typical Use Comments
USB 2.0 Basic peripherals Generally reliable for data transfer
USB 3.0 Higher speed devices Faster data transfer; ensure compatibility
USB-C Modern devices Check for proper adapter compatibility

Following these steps can significantly reduce the likelihood of encountering update errors during the USB connection process with your Ledger device. Performing these checks will enhance your overall experience and streamline the update procedure.

Q&A:

What are the common causes of the Ledger Live USB update error?

The Ledger Live USB update error can occur due to several reasons. One common cause is an incomplete or interrupted installation process, which might happen if the USB drive gets disconnected during the update. Another reason could be outdated Ledger Live software, which may not be compatible with the current firmware of your Ledger device. Additionally, issues with the USB port or cable, like damage or malfunction, can also lead to update errors. Lastly, antivirus or firewall settings on your computer might block the update process, leading to this error.

How can I troubleshoot the Ledger Live USB update error?

To troubleshoot the Ledger Live USB update error, you can take several steps. First, ensure that you are using the latest version of Ledger Live by checking for updates in the app. Second, try disconnecting your Ledger device and reconnecting it to a different USB port on your computer to eliminate any port-related issues. If you suspect that your USB cable might be faulty, replacing it with a known working cable can help. Additionally, temporarily disabling your antivirus or firewall can rule out any software conflicts. If these steps do not resolve the issue, you may want to restart your computer and try running the update again.

Should I use the Ledger Live application for updates or is there another method?

While the Ledger Live application is the recommended method for updating your Ledger device’s firmware, there are alternate methods if you encounter persistent issues. One alternative is to manually download the firmware from the official Ledger website and follow the instructions provided there. However, using Ledger Live ensures that you receive the correct version and necessary information directly. It also helps avoid potential errors that could arise from manual installations, which require more technical knowledge and could inadvertently harm your device if not done correctly.
